Subject: [PATCH 5.15-5.10] powerpc64/bpf: do not increment tailcall count when prog is NULL
Date: Thu, 26 Mar 2026 00:30:33 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260325190033.1293192-1-hbathini@linux.ibm.com> (raw)
[ Upstream commit 521bd39d9d28ce54cbfec7f9b89c94ad4fdb8350 ]
Do not increment tailcall count, if tailcall did not succeed due to
missing BPF program.

arch/powerpc/net/bpf_jit_comp64.c | 20 +++++++++++---------
1 file changed, 11 insertions(+), 9 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/powerpc/net/bpf_jit_comp64.c b/arch/powerpc/net/bpf_jit_comp64.c
index 57e1b6680365..6f4a7bcf53aa 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/net/bpf_jit_comp64.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/net/bpf_jit_comp64.c
@@ -239,30 +239,32 @@ static int bpf_jit_emit_tail_call(u32 *image, struct codegen_context *ctx, u32 o
* tail_call_cnt++;
*/
E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ADDI(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1], 1));
- PPC_BPF_STL(b2p[TMP_REG_1], 1, bpf_jit_stack_tailcallcnt(ctx));
/* prog = array->ptrs[index]; */
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_MULI(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p_index, 8));
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ADD(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p_bpf_array));
- PPC_BPF_LL(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1], offsetof(struct bpf_array, ptrs));
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_MULI(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p_index, 8));
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ADD(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p_bpf_array));
+ PPC_BPF_LL(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p[TMP_REG_2], offsetof(struct bpf_array, ptrs));
/*
* if (prog == NULL)
* goto out;
*/
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_CMPLDI(b2p[TMP_REG_1], 0));
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_CMPLDI(b2p[TMP_REG_2], 0));
PPC_BCC(COND_EQ, out);
/* goto *(prog->bpf_func + prologue_size); */
- PPC_BPF_LL(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1], offsetof(struct bpf_prog, bpf_func));
+ PPC_BPF_LL(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p[TMP_REG_2], offsetof(struct bpf_prog, bpf_func));
#ifdef PPC64_ELF_ABI_v1
/* skip past the function descriptor */
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ADDI(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1],
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ADDI(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p[TMP_REG_2],
FUNCTION_DESCR_SIZE + BPF_TAILCALL_PROLOGUE_SIZE));
#else
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ADDI(b2p[TMP_REG_1], b2p[TMP_REG_1], BPF_TAILCALL_PROLOGUE_SIZE));
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_ADDI(b2p[TMP_REG_2], b2p[TMP_REG_2], BPF_TAILCALL_PROLOGUE_SIZE));
#endif
- EMIT(PPC_RAW_MTCTR(b2p[TMP_REG_1]));
+ EMIT(PPC_RAW_MTCTR(b2p[TMP_REG_2]));
+
+ /* Writeback updated tailcall count */
+ PPC_BPF_STL(b2p[TMP_REG_1], 1, bpf_jit_stack_tailcallcnt(ctx));
/* tear down stack, restore NVRs, ... */
bpf_jit_emit_common_epilogue(image, ctx);
